The Tour showcased some of the best Taco Trucks of the west side. Most of the usual ilk were not present for the tour. We were joined by some great groups of people from the Easy Peasy Scooter Posse, ScootColumbus/The Columbus Cutters Scoot Club, bicyclists – including the group with Columbus Rides. Rest assured, this Columbus, people drove cars as well.
Taco Tourists had a map with 6 trucks to choose from so after a quick Hola – we sent them on their way to explore the wild, wild west side and the Taco Square (West Broad Street, Georgesville Road, Sullivant Ave. and Wilson Road).
As I made my rounds checking on our taco touristas at the different trucks, I discovered a truck from the east side has moved out west and a Mexican seafood truck has opened for the season.
I ended up at Los Potosinos (see TacoTrucksColumbus.com as well as my post from March 19th). This was the taco tourist favorite for the day. Los Potosinos served up Polla al Carbon San Luis Potosini style.
My favorite of the day was the premiere of ice cream at Los Potosinos. I had two servings – “mixto” – with all of the flavors. Yum.
Taco Truck season is now in full bloom, warm weather means more trucks. Some trucks move around and vary location. The best way to keep tabs on truck tracking is at TACOTRUCKSCOLUMBUS.COM
